网络交换机原理:现代通信网络的基石与核心
在当今数字化浪潮飞速发展的时代,网络交换机作为连接各种终端设备的关键节点,已成为构建高效、稳定通信网络的“心脏”。纵观整个网络架构,无论是企业内部的办公网,还是覆盖全球的互联网基础设施,网络交换机都扮演着不可替代的角色。它不仅仅是简单的设备连接,更是数据流量调度、路由决策、服务质量保障的枢纽。从古老的电话交换机到现在的智能交换机,再到基于以太网的万兆交换机,技术的每一次迭代都深刻改变了我们的连接方式。深入理解网络交换机的内部工作原理,对于工程师、运维人员以及普通用户都需要具备扎实的理论基础。掌握这一原理,不仅有助于提升日常操作效率,更能在面对网络故障时提供有效的排查依据。在复杂的网络环境中,交换机通过智能控制数据流,实现了从管理层到接入层的无缝过渡,极大地降低了延迟并提升了带宽利用率。无论是移动通信、光纤传输还是无线接入,交换机的作用都是普遍且关键的。因此,研究它的原理,就是掌握数字世界互联互通的钥匙。

本文将结合行业实践经验,为您剖析网络交换机的核心原理,力求深入浅出,让您对这一复杂概念有更清晰的认识。
流量分类与转发的基础机制
当数据包进入网络交换机时,它首先面临着身份识别的问题。交换机的工作原理依赖于对数据包包头的解析,主要是目的IP 地址和端口号。为了将数据从正确的出口管道传输出去,交换机内部首先需要完成一个至关重要的处理步骤,即流量分类。这一过程并非简单的记录,而是基于多种维度的多维匹配技术。
- 子网掩码匹配:这是最基础的第一步。交换机会检查数据包的目的 IP 地址及其对应的网络前缀(子网掩码),将属于同一广播域的数据包路由到目标端口。
- MAC 地址匹配:在无法直接匹配 IP 地址时,或者为了支持 PSTN 等特定业务,交换机会将目的 MAC 地址放入一个专门的表中进行匹配。
- 端口绑定:在某些高密度接入场景中,交换机会记录设备与端口的映射关系,以提高响应速度。
一旦分类完成,数据就被标记为“转发”状态,不再需要进行复杂的网络层路由选择。此时,交换机的核心功能——帧转发正式登场。这不仅仅是简单的“查找 - 寻址 - 转发”动作,而是一个高速、低延迟的物理过程。
为了支撑这种高吞吐率,现代交换机采用了多种并行处理机制。传统的“查找表方式”虽然经典,但在多端口设备上容易引发冲突,而流表方式则因其效率更高而逐渐成为主流。流表允许交换机建立更细粒度的规则,减少表项老化带来的性能损耗。此外,交换机的硬件架构设计也是实现高效转发的关键,例如采用平面交换(Cross-bar architecture)或环形交换(Ring switch)等拓扑结构,这些设计能够最大化地利用总线带宽,减少等待时间,确保数据包能够以最短路径迅速抵达目的地。
在物理层,交换机通常具备多端口处理能力,每个端口代表一条物理链路。数据以帧的形式在这些端口间穿梭。如果数据流需要跨越多个交换机,那么每一跳交换机的任务都是一样的:根据目的地址查找目标端口,并将帧从当前端口输出。这种逐跳转发机制虽然增加了转发节点的延迟,但在保证网络正确性的同时,提供了良好的可扩展性。对于管理员而言,理解这种逐跳的特点意味着他们可以在网络拓扑变化时,更灵活地配置链路聚合和冗余设计,从而提升网络的冗余度和可靠性。
链路聚合:提升带宽与稳定性的双重保障
在千兆甚至万兆以太网网络中,单个链路的带宽往往无法满足高并发通信的需求。为了突破这一瓶颈,链路聚合技术应运而生并得到了广泛应用。链路聚合的核心思想是将多个物理链接捆绑成一个逻辑上的超级链路,从而显著提高网络带宽并增强稳定性。
- 技术原理:常见的链路聚合技术包括静态聚合(Static Link Aggregation)、动态聚合(Dynamic Link Aggregation)以及基于协议的聚合方式。其根本目的在于通过多路径通信,当主路径拥塞时,流量会自动切换到备用路径,确保网络拥塞时的服务质量(QoS)。
eSwitch 作为业界领先的设备,其链路聚合技术的实现尤为出色。在设备上,每一个端口都拥有一个独立的聚合状态标识(AGS),当一条物理链路出现故障时,设备能够立即感知并切换至另一条可用链路,实现毫秒级的故障切换,这对于保障业务连续性至关重要。此外,通过在聚合组内应用 VLAN,eSwitch 还可以实现不同的业务流在聚合组内部并行传输,进一步优化资源利用率。这种灵活的设计使得企业可以构建出既具备高带宽能力,又具备高可用性的万兆接入网络。
在实际部署中,运营商常利用链路聚合功能来构建冗余组,将两地数据中心之间的连接从单链路升级为双链路或多链路,从而在发生单点故障时实现零中断。同时,对于个人用户而言,使用聚合技术可以显著分担网络流量压力,避免在网络高峰期出现卡顿或掉线的情况。无论是光纤接入还是无线覆盖,链路的稳定性都是用户体验的直接体现,而链路聚合正是实现这一目标的技术手段之一。
服务质量(QoS)与智能调度
随着网络流量的日益复杂,如何保证关键业务不受干扰成为了网络设计的重要考量。为了应对这一挑战,网络交换机会默认应用 服务质量(QoS, Quality of Service)策略来对流量进行分类和优先处理。
- 优先级队列:交换机通过检查数据包中的 802.1p 优先级字段,将其划分为不同的优先级队列,如高性能队列、语音队列、数据队列等。高优先级的语音和视频流量会被优先保障,即使在资源紧张的情况下,也能确保通话不中断或视频流畅播放。
- 拥塞管理:当网络资源告警时,交换机会根据预设的算法(如加权最小优先权 WRR 或随机加权最小优先权 RWRR)动态调整各队列的带宽分配,防止高优先级流量被阻塞。
除了静态配置,现代交换机还支持基于流的智能调度技术,这使得 QoS 策略更加精细。通过应用层特征匹配,交换机可以识别特定的应用类型(如 P2P 下载、流媒体、在线游戏等),并针对这些应用应用不同的转发策略。例如,对于实时性要求极高的游戏流,交换机可能会采用低延迟模式,减少包剥离或虚拟化处理,以最小化端到端延迟。同时,针对大文件下载任务,交换机可以优化存储带宽管理,减少握手开销,提升下载效率。这种智能化的调度能力,使得网络能够更敏锐地感知用户行为,提供更具针对性的服务体验。
总结

回顾网络交换机的原理,我们发现它不仅仅是一堆硬件设备的集合,更是一个高度智能的数据调度中心。从基础的流量分类与帧转发,到高级的链路聚合与 QoS 智能调度,每一次技术的演进都在提升网络的效率与可靠性。对于从业者而言,深入理解这些背后的机制,是实现高效网络运维的基础;对于普通用户而言,了解这些原理有助于更好地应对网络问题,享受更优质的数字生活。在未来的网络发展中,随着人工智能和自动化技术的融入,网络交换机的功能将更加强大,但其核心逻辑——高效、稳定、智能——将永远不变。希望本文能为您提供有价值的参考,共同构建一个更加美好的网络互联未来。